The phrase "are to be valid" is correct and usable in written English.
It is typically used in formal contexts to indicate that something must meet certain criteria or standards to be considered valid.
Example: "All submissions are to be valid according to the guidelines set forth by the committee."
Alternatives: "must be valid" or "should be valid".
